Pristine Home on one of the best lots in Springfield! Located in a perfect neighborhood to take an evening stroll. This 3 Bedroom 1? Bath home offers generous proportions & beautiful interiors. The welcoming Foyer features a coat closet. Natural light streams in through the huge bay window illuminating the welcoming Living Room. There is an uninterrupted flow between the Living & Dining Room perfect for entertaining. A bright Kitchen features white wood cabinets, tile backsplash, smooth top range, stainless steel sink, and dishwasher. Kitchen door opens to the picturesque backyard. Bring your hammock and chill under the mature tree or toast marshmallows over a fire pit under the stars in this level backyard. The Family Room is a place for friends & family to gather around the brick fireplace. The Family Room also has a side door to the yard. Beautiful hardwood floors accent this lovely home, some covered by carpeting. The large Main Bedroom easily accommodates a king size bed. There are 2 additional generous size Bedrooms and a ceramic tile Hall Bath. The lower level has a powder room and large laundry. The attached one car garage will keep your car out of the elements. The new siding was installed in 2018. Meticulously maintained and improved over the years, this pristine home is waiting for you! It truly is, in move in condition. B
Residence District
The B Residence District is designed to provide opportunities for medium-density residential development which is compatible with the existing residences and neighborhoods of the district. The B Residence District is also designed to permit various uses related to residential development and to establish regulations to maintain and/or improve the character of the district.
